Indicator-sound upstream dropped support gtk2, it means no panel using gtk+2 can use indicator-sound. It's the case for Xubuntu and Lubuntu which uses a gtk+2 panel.

The goal is to re-upload another source package of indicator-sound with only gtk+2 binaries, to not have a regression since previous releases. There were several #ifdefs for Gtk+2 vs. Gtk+3 in the code. They were dropped in favor of Gtk+3 in indicator-sound, so indicator-sound-gtk2 basically does the opposite, apart from that it's identical.

Indicator-sound needs ido ("libido", don't force me to make bad jokes, I make enough of them already), which, in spite of the fact that it's a library and therefore was supposed to keep gtk+2 support for quantal, doesn't build its gtk+2 variant anymore. So I've been forced to reintroduce a gtk2-only version as well to be able to build indicator-sound-gtk2. There were several #ifdefs for Gtk+2 vs. Gtk+3 in the code. They were dropped in favor of Gtk+3 in ido, so ido-gtk2 basically does the opposite. I also had to drop Gtk+3-only widgets (the ON-OFF switch), but there has never been an ido Gtk+2 release with them included, so no API change should be needed. Apart from that it's identical.

It's a temporary solution, until the panels of Xubuntu and Lubuntu have been ported to gtk+3.
